It may be three days until training camp, but Eagles fans -- or at least the creepy subcategory thereof who chooses to post comments on Philly.com -- are already in mid-season form. 

Who knew that a fairly innocuous post by Les Bowen on Eagletarian that gently poked fun at the lack of fresh information contained in Donovan McNabb's latest missive on Yardbarker would prompt an onslaught of comments on Philly.com that accused Les of everything from dissing McNabb for having a family to being "cranky" and "bitter"?  (There was also a meta-argument regarding the porn star thing, but we'll table that for the moment.)

Usually, Les lets this sort of thing slide, but I guess he returned from vacation especially refreshed and ready for duty, because he updated the original post with the following:

A little clarification. I cover the Eagles. Their quarterback blogs. I figured people might be interested in the fact that he blogged about the receivers coming out to Arizona. I posted a blog item about this. In it, I joked about his use of the word "regiment" instead of "regimen," which I thought was funny, as a typo, malapropism, or whatever. I noted that he didn't tell us a lot about who was there and exactly what they did, because, well, because he didn't tell us a lot about who was there and exactly what they did. 

In no way did I make fun of him for having a family (???!!!) I was not and am not "bitter." I'm pretty sure most sane people who follow my work here, in the paper, and on Daily News Live would not characterize me that way. As far as I know, I have a pretty cordial relationship with Donovan, more cordial than many local reporters. 

But you guys go on and have fun among yourselves, don't mind me.Except when it comes to making up stuff I didn't say.
